IFPA10 World Pinball Championship field is almost set!

IFPA-10_Small-LogoFlat1Registration is now closed for IFPA10, and we couldn't be more excited about the field of participants!

IFPA10 will set a new record for most countries represented in the history of any pinball tournament with 19. Included in the field are the two previous IFPA World Pinball Champions, [player]Daniele Celestino Acciari[/player] (IFPA7 and IFPA9 World Pinball Champion), and [player]Cayle George[/player] (IFPA8 World Pinball Champion). Both Daniele and Cayle will be serving as team captains for the inaugural Epstein Cup battle between Europe and the USA.

Another IFPA record that has been set is the cut line for at-large bids into an IFPA World Championship. At rank #66, [player]Alain Boulieu[/player] from France become the last player above the cut line, destroying the previous record of rank #126 set at IFPA8 in Sweden.

Zach Sharpe wins the February 2013 Gameworks Monthly Pinball Tournament!

photo21 players competed in the February 2013 edition of the Gameworks Monthly Pinball Tournament. [player]Zach Sharpe[/player] (ranked 4th in the world) emerged victorious earning himself $45, and enough WPPR points to move him into 2nd place in the IFPA Illinois State Championship standings.

Zach first defeated [player]Chad Gates[/player] (ranked 4337th in the world) on AC/DC, followed by a victory over [player]Jack Danger[/player] (ranked 2226th in the world) on Avengers. In the semi-finals Zach defeated [player]Scott Danesi[/player] (ranked 1934th in the world) on Family Guy. This led to a final against brother [player]Josh Sharpe[/player] (ranked 12th in the world), and unlike Super Bowl XLVII where older brother John defeated younger brother Jim, Zach came out on top on Soprano’s. Scott Danesi finished in 3rd place defeating [player]Steve Kordek[/player] (ranked 4140th in the world) on Ironman.

2012 IFPA World Pinball Tour T-Shirts now available!

If anyone is interested in helping us continue to raise some funds, we’ve put together the IFPA World Pinball Tour t-short, showing the list of IFPA endorsed events for 2012.

Number of unique tournaments went up from 52 in 2006, to 74 in 2007, to 102 in 2008, to 182 in 2009, to 228 in 2010, to 343 in 2011, to 431 in 2012!

Number of players has now also passed 16,000 from 39 different countries!

Flint Pinballer Headed for World Championship

Continuing coverage of the upcoming IFPA9 World Pinball Championship takes us to Flint, Michigan, where FOX2 Detroit talked with qualifier [player]Andy Rosa[/player] (ranked 14th in the world). Andy finished as the runner up at IFPA7 in 2010, and will be making his way to Seattle to represent the United States at this year's IFPA World Pinball Championship next weekend.
